WebThis method is highly encouraged and considered Recommended Practice. General Notes: 1. Stucco on wood frame shall be min. 7/8”, 3-coat application. 2. Stucco on masonry shall be min. 1/2”, 2-coat application or 5/8”, 3-coat application. 3. WRB should extend down, over the upper flange of weep screed or accessory in a shingle-lap fashion. WebOverview: Cement plaster over framed walls per IBC section 2512 requires a weep screed at the foundation plate line that will allow trapped water to drain to the exterior. The screed may be a “V” shape (Fig. 1) or a more traditional casing bead style (Fig. 2). Weep holes are advised, but not mandatory. History: The weep screed halfords braehead
